Asterix & Obelix Take on Caesar (French: Astérix & Obélix contre César) is a 1999 Sword and Sandal comedy and the first live-action theatrical film to be based on the popular Asterix comics of René Goscinny and Albert Uderzo, directed by Claude Zidi. It spawned a film series.In 50 B.C., Julius Caesar is celebrating his victory over all of Gaul, but Lucius Detritus has kept from him that one village has managed to resist them. Detritus travels to the garrison near the village where Caius Bonus, the garrison's commanding Centurion, explains that the Gauls have a magic potion made by the druid Getafix, which makes them invincible. Detritus decides to capture the potion for himself, and hearing that the clever Asterix and permanently invincible Obelix are the backbone of the Gaulish forces, attempts and fails to eliminate them, then captures Getafix.It stars Christian Clavier as Asterix, Gérard Depardieu as Obelix, Gottfried John as Julius Caesar, Roberto Benigni as Lucius Detritus and Michel Galabru as Vitalstatistix, amidst a huge cast of both up-and-coming and veteran French actors.A sequel, Asterix & Obelix: Mission Cleopatra, came out in 2002. | |

Darker and Edgier: The movie is notably darker in tone than the comics, especially the scenes where Getafix and later Asterix are tortured, and Asterix being sentenced to the arena. The latter covers phobias for all tastes since it features snakes being thrown into Asterix's cage, him escaping at the last second from lions and crocodiles and perhaps most disturbingly of all sinking into a pool filled with thousands of tarantulas which cover every inch of him. And let's not even get started on the deformed brute that almost strangles him... | |

Adaptation Amalgamation: The movie cherry picks characters and plot point from various comics, and blends them together in a single story. The most obvious ones are: Obelix getting a crush on Panacea as he did in Asterix the Legionary, the phony soothsayer from Asterix and the Soothsayer, the Druid conference from Asterix and the Goths, Getafix's abduction by the Romans to make the magic potion for them from Asterix the Gaul and the characters fighting in Gladiator Games like in Asterix the Gladiator. There is also a number of smaller references from other comics, including a conversation between Brutus and Caesar that is taken from Asterix and Cleopatra and the Big Bad, Lucius Detritus is partially based on Tullius Detritus, the main antagonist of Asterix and the Roman Agent (Tortuous Convolvulus in the English translation of the comic). | |

Composite Character: In the comics, Detritus was an agent of Caesar send to sow discord among the Gauls. Here, he has a role more similar to Crismus Bonus from the first Asterix comic. | |

Epic Movie: The most expensive French movie at the time of its release, with a cast full of stars and big sets. It was surpassed in all of those departments by its sequel. | |
